WTL Winter prize pool to double

So, you probably have heard of the fact that WTL Winter did a league merch run, and sold out 1000 in 40 minutes.

Here is the content of the merch drop (~$47).

Certificate signed by scboy;
Themed poker set featuring top league players;
Invictus Gaming player badges;
WTL mousemat;
WTL winner's trophy theme medal set;
WTL mug;

All proceedings of the merch drop (300K CNY, ~$47K) will be added to the WTL Winter prize pool:

250K CNY (~$39K) will be added to the league prize pool, spread proportionally among all teams;
10K CNY ($1.6K) each for seasonal MVP, best Terran, best Zerg and best Protoss player award winners;
10K CNY ($1.6K) for best on stream celebrations (exact amount of winners pending)

More merch will be available for subsequent seasons for extra funding for the league, with the ultimate goal being increasing the total prize pool to 1M CNY ($160K) per season.
